Running 3CX 18.0 (Build 418)
The firewall test passed on everything. Using Flowroute as a SIP trunk provider.

Issue: Inbound calls work fine for a while but after a certain time, when callers call in they no longer hear the IVR.
At that point the only thing that fixes it is a reboot, which is a problem if people are on calls.
 
When you say the firewall checker passed, when did you last run it? Your scenario seems to indicate you don't have all of the RTP ports open.

About a month or so ago. These are the open ports.

5061TCP
5061UDP
5090TCP
5090UDP
5060TCP
5060UDP
9000-9398UDP
10600-10998UDP

You're missing a few between 9399-10599, plus 10999 :)
5061/UDP is unnecessary.
https://www.3cx.com/docs/ports/

I just opened more UDP ports once CobaltIT said it sounded like I was missing some.
So far, so good. I was trying to be as restrictive as possible in the ruleset, but it seems to be more harm than good.

7000-8999UDP
9000-10999UDP
 
Note 7000-8999 is not required/used for external connections. It would be much clearer if they made 7000 its own row in the table, but it is intended for "LAN" and port forwarding = "No..."
